释义 spin(intrinsic angular momentum)
Symbol s. The part of the total angular momentum of a particle, atom, nucleus, etc., that is distinct from its orbital angular momentum. A molecule, atom, or nucleus in a specified energy level, or a particular elementary particle, has a particular spin, just as it has a particular charge or mass. According to quantum theory, this is quantized and is restricted to multiples of h/2π, where h is the Planck constant. Spin is characterized by a quantum number s. For example, for an electron
s = ±½
, implying a spin of + h/4π when it is spinning in one direction and -h/4π when it is spinning in the other. Because of their spin, particles also have their own intrinsic magnetic moments and in a magnetic field the spin of the particles lines up at an angle to the direction of the field, processing around this direction.
